Java小程序源代码
寻找质数是经典之作,以下是代码和注释。
================================================
公共课速书{
/**
*判断一个数是否是质数。
* @param a判断的数字。
* @return是返回true的质数。
*/
public boolean isSuhu(int a){
boolean isSushu = true
//根据素数的性质判断一个数是否是素数。
for(int I = 2;我& lta;i++){
if(a%i==0){
isSushu = false
打破;
}
}
返回isSushu
}
/**
*确定几个连续数中哪些是质数。
* @param start起始号码
* @param端接号码
*/
public void selectSushu(int start,int end){
//判断一个字符串中哪些数字是质数,并打印出结果。
for(int I = start;我& lt=结束;i++){
if(isSuhu(i)){
system . out . println(I);
}
}
}
公共静态void main(String []args){
//定义起始位置和结束位置。
int start = 1;
int end = 100;
//声明变量
Sushu s = new Sushu();
//调用方法
s.selectSushu(开始,结束);
}
}